Pattern recognition is the process of identifying patterns and regularities in data. It plays a crucial role in various fields, including artificial intelligence, machine learning, and data analysis. By recognizing patterns, systems can make predictions, classify data, and automate decision-making processes. This capability is essential in applications ranging from facial recognition technology to medical diagnosis, where identifying subtle patterns can lead to significant insights and advancements.‎
Jobs in pattern recognition span multiple industries, including technology, healthcare, finance, and research. Positions may include data scientist, machine learning engineer, computer vision engineer, and AI researcher. These roles often involve developing algorithms and models that can analyze and interpret complex data sets, making pattern recognition skills highly valuable in today's job market.‎
To excel in pattern recognition, you should develop a strong foundation in mathematics, particularly statistics and linear algebra. Familiarity with programming languages such as Python or R is also essential, as they are commonly used for data analysis and machine learning. Additionally, understanding machine learning algorithms and techniques, as well as data visualization skills, will enhance your ability to identify and interpret patterns effectively.‎

Typical topics covered in pattern recognition courses include supervised and unsupervised learning, feature extraction, classification techniques, neural networks, and applications in computer vision and speech recognition. Courses may also address data preprocessing, model evaluation, and the ethical implications of using pattern recognition technologies.‎
